Calculate Price of Yeastar Products using Price Calculator

Yeastar Partner Portal offers a price calculator, a free web-based tool that can be used to quickly calculate the cost for Yeastar products according to your actual purchasing needs. This calculator eliminates the necessity for complex manual calculations, and helps you choose the most budget-friendly solution.

Note: The calculator presents the standard price calculation. If there are any special offers or discounts available, they can be applied and deducted from the calculated price when you proceed to the Products & Purchase page.

Procedure

  1. Access the price calculator.
    1. Log in to Yeastar Partner Portal, click at the top-right corner.

    2. At the top of the page, click Price Calculator.

      You are redirected to the product's calculation page.

  2. Calculate price according to your need.
  3. Optional: In the Calculator section, click Buy Now to place your order on the corresponding purchase page with the same selected options.
    Tip: To return to Yeastar Partner Portal, click at the top-left corner.

Calculate the cost of new product purchase

When you want to purchase a new product, you can use the price calculator to quickly calculate the cost of the required resources.

Here we take P-Series Cloud Edition as an example to show the operation process.

  1. On the left product list, click the desired product.

    In this example, click Cloud PBX (Instance).

  2. In the product's calculation page, go to Subscribe > New Purchase.
  3. Select the options that suit for your requirements.
    1. In the Plan section, select the desired plan, extension capacity, and billing cycle.

    2. In the Service section, click beside the service to which you want to subscribe.

    The Calculator section at the right side lists the selected options with their corresponding prices, and displays the total estimated cost.

Calculate the cost of new service subscription for existing product

If you want to subscribe to new service(s) for an existing product, you can use the price calculator to quickly calculate the cost of the new service subscription.

Here we take P-Series Cloud Edition as an example to show the operation process.

  1. On the left product list, click the desired product.

    In this example, click Cloud PBX (Instance).

  2. In the product's calculation page, go to Subscribe > Upgrade Existing.
  3. In the Start by Entering Here section, do as follows:
    1. In the Subscription Start Date field, specify the date for the new service subscription to take effect.
    2. Enter the unique identifier according to your product and click .
      Product Instruction
      P-Series Plan for Appliance Edition / P-Series Software Edition / Cloud PBX (Instance) / Linkus Cloud Service In the Which SN? field, enter the Serial Number (SN) of the device.
      Cloud PBX (Package) / Cloud PBX (Instance) Add-on Service / Remote Management In the Which Yeastar ID? field, enter the Yeastar ID associated with the product for which you want to subscribe to the service.
      Workplace SaaS In the Which Company ID? field, enter the Company ID associated with the product for which you want to subscribe to the service.

    In this example, select a start date and enter the SN of the P-Series Cloud Edition.

  4. In the Service section, click beside the service to which you want to subscribe.

    The Calculator section at the right side lists the selected services with their corresponding prices, and displays the total estimated cost calculated from the service subscription's effective date to the expiration date.

    Note: The effective date of the service subscription is specified in the Subscription Start Date field, while the expiration date is aligned with the plan subscription of the existing product.

Calculate the cost of product renewal

When you want to renew an existing subscription, you can use the price calculator to quickly calculate the renewal cost.

Here we take P-Series Cloud Edition as an example to show the operation process.

  1. On the left product list, click the desired product.

    In this example, click Cloud PBX (Instance).

  2. In the product's calculation page, go to the Renew tab.
  3. In the Start by Entering Here section, enter the unique identifier according to your product and click .
    Product Instruction
    P-Series Plan for Appliance Edition / P-Series Software Edition / Cloud PBX (Instance) / Linkus Cloud Service In the Which SN? field, enter the Serial Number (SN) of the device.
    Cloud PBX (Package) / Cloud PBX (Instance) Add-on Service / Remote Management In the Which Yeastar ID? field, enter the Yeastar ID associated with the product.
    Workplace SaaS In the Which Company ID? field, enter the Company ID associated with the product.

    In this example, enter the SN of the P-Series Cloud Edition.

  4. In the Plan section, edit the plan subscription as needed.

    The Calculator section at the right side lists the detailed information of the plan subscription, and displays the total estimated cost of the renewal.

Calculate the cost of subscription switch

When you want to switch the current subscription to a new one for an existing product, you can use the price calculator to quickly calculate the prorated difference.

Here we take P-Series Cloud Edition as an example to show the operation process.

  1. On the left product list, click the desired product.

    In this example, click Cloud PBX (Instance).

    Note: If you want to switch subscription for a Cloud PBX created from a Turnkey or BYOI package, go to Cloud PBX (Package) > Upgrade PCE Instance.
  2. In the product's calculation page, go to the Switch tab.

  3. In the Start by Entering Here section, do as follows:
    1. In the Subscription Start Date field, specify the date for the new subscription to take effect.
    2. Enter the unique identifier according to your product and click .
      Product Instruction
      P-Series Plan for Appliance Edition / P-Series Software Edition / Cloud PBX (Instance) / Linkus Cloud Service In the Which SN? field, enter the Serial Number (SN) of the device.
      Cloud PBX (Instance) Add-on Service / Remote Management In the Which Yeastar ID? field, enter the Yeastar ID associated with the product for which you want to switch the subscription.
      Workplace SaaS In the Which Company ID? field, enter the Company ID associated with the product for which you want to switch the subscription.

    In this example, select a start date and enter the SN of the P-Series Cloud Edition.

  4. In the Plan Switch / Service Switch section, select the plan/service to switch, and set the billing cycle as needed.

    The Switching Details section displays the plan / service comparison details; The Calculator section at the right side lists the detailed information of the switched subscription, and displays the estimated price differentiation.

Calculate the cost of extension expansion

When you want to expand the extension capacity for an existing product, you can use the price calculator to quickly calculate the prorated difference.

Here we take P-Series Cloud Edition as an example to show the operation process.

  1. On the left product list, click the desired product.

    In this example, click Cloud PBX (Instance).

  2. In the product's calculation page, go to the Expansion tab.
  3. In the Start by Entering Here section, do as follows:
    1. In the Subscription Start Date field, specify the date for the expansion to take effect.
    2. Enter the unique identifier according to your product and click .
      Product Instruction
      P-Series Software Edition / Cloud PBX (Instance) In the Which SN? field, enter the Serial Number (SN) of the device.
      Cloud PBX (Package) In the Which Yeastar ID? field, enter the Yeastar ID associated with the product for which you want to expand extension capacity.

      In this example, select a start date and enter the SN of the P-Series Cloud Edition.

    3. In the Service section, change the number of the extensions according to your need.

      The Calculator section at the right side lists the detailed information of the extension capacity, and displays the total estimated cost.
